> FPSINPUT.WIP_DEMAND
Table FPSINPUT.WIP_DEMAND"
Committed demand by planprd. We use this to generate demand dates for each lot. See the extensive comments in the header of the WIP_FLUSH_REORDER_DEMAND procedure for details.

FACILITY |
VARCHAR2(6) |
N |
Facility is included in almost every join in the DWH so this represents a definitive split. A route must have all steps on tools in the same facility. A tool must process all lots in the same facility. If your site has multiple buildings where lots run on routes using tools in multiple buildings then everything should be one facility. For example, multiple Fab buildings. But if your site has independent facilities like Fab and Test and Assembly where lot may progress from one to the next but on different routes then these should be different facilities. Since this column is in virtually every table it is critical that the value here is exactly matches what is in the MES if the MES has facility. Use facility_display for the display friendly name displayed in applications. See site_name comment for client/site/facility example. (* from FPSINPUT.GEN_FACILITIES) |

PLANPRD |
VARCHAR2(64) |
N |
Planning product used for all planning purposes. All lots with the same planprd are interchangeable to ship to the customer regardless of their prd, route, technology, wafer size, etc. For detailed information on prd vs. planprd see table comments in RTG_PLANPRDS. (* from FPSINPUT.RTG_PLANPRDS) |

LOT_GROUP |
VARCHAR2(8) |
N |
Lot_group is a grouping of lot_family and is the highest grouping in the lot type hierarchy. There should be only a few values for lot_group, i.e. Prod, Dev, TW. We group WIP and moves by lot_group on the dashboard and we group cycle time calculations by lot_group so this is an important field. (* from FPSINPUT.WIP_LOT_GROUPS) |

DEMAND_INST |
DATE |
N |
Start of period when this qty of this planprd needs to finish. We automatically spread demand across each plan week in WIP_DEMAND_BY_WEEK which feeds WIP_FLUSH therefore this column can be the start of any time period less than or equal to plan week. It could be the demand for each shift or for each day or for each plan week but if the site has no preference then the easiest way to set this up is to write one row per plan week and let us spread across that week. It is important to note that we always spread across the plan week with our custom logic so even if this table is by day we might adjust it to another day within the same plan week. |
